Travel Score in 15925, Cassandra, Pennsylvania

The Travel Score for the Breast Cancer Score in 15925, Cassandra, Pennsylvania is 51 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

32.86 percent of residents in 15925 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 14.89 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Conemaugh Nason Medical Center with a distance of 14.20 miles from the area.

The primary artery of movement in and out of Cassandra is Route 219, a highway that snakes its way through the county. Driving to the nearest comprehensive cancer center, likely in Johnstown, a city approximately 15 miles away, can take anywhere from 20 to 40 minutes, depending on traffic and weather conditions. The drive along Route 219, while generally well-maintained, can be treacherous in the winter months, when snow and ice transform the highway into a potential obstacle course.

Alternative routes, such as Route 56, offer a slightly longer but often less congested option. However, these roads are winding and can be challenging for those with mobility issues or those unfamiliar with the area. The back roads, while scenic, are often poorly maintained and can significantly increase travel time, especially in an emergency.

Public transportation in Cassandra is limited. The Cambria County Transit Authority (CCTA) provides bus service, but routes are infrequent and may not directly serve all medical facilities.
